  7. android/guava/src/com/google/common/io/LineBuffer.java

    /**
     * Package-protected abstract class that implements the line reading algorithm used by {@link
     * LineReader}. Line separators are per {@link java.io.BufferedReader}: line feed, carriage return,
     * or carriage return followed immediately by a linefeed.
     *
     * <p>Subclasses must implement {@link #handleLine}, call {@link #add} to pass character data, and
     * call {@link #finish} at the end of stream.
